Should You Put Your Book Up for Preorder? It Depends.
What is a preorder? A pre-order is when you make a book available for purchase before its official release date—typically a week to a year in advance. Traditionally, publishers have books available for preorder as early as six months to a year in advance. They do it because strong pre-sales tell retailers the book will… Continue reading
